1. Conduct Market Research
Before diving headfirst into starting your own window cleaning company, it is essential to conduct thorough market research. Identify your target market and understand the demand for window cleaning services in your area. Take note of your competitors, their pricing, and the services they offer. This will help you identify your unique selling points and develop a strategy to differentiate your business in the market.
2. Create a Business Plan
Once you have a good understanding of the market, it is time to create a comprehensive business plan for your window cleaning company. Your business plan should outline your business goals, target market, pricing strategy, marketing plan, and financial projections. A well-thought-out business plan will serve as a roadmap for your business and help you make informed decisions as you grow.
3. Obtain the Necessary Licenses and Permits
Before you can start offering window cleaning services, you will need to obtain the necessary licenses and permits to operate legally in your area. Check with your local government to find out what licenses and permits are required for a window cleaning business, and make sure to comply with all regulations to avoid any legal issues down the line.
4. Invest in Quality Equipment
To provide professional window cleaning services, you will need to invest in quality equipment. This includes squeegees, microfiber cloths, ladders, cleaning solutions, and safety gear. Investing in high-quality equipment will not only make your job easier but also help you deliver exceptional results to your customers, ultimately leading to customer satisfaction and repeat business.
5. Develop a Marketing Strategy
Once you have your business set up and ready to go, it is time to develop a marketing strategy to promote your window cleaning services. Consider creating a professional website, setting up social media profiles, and investing in online advertising to reach potential customers. You can also network with local businesses and offer special promotions to attract new clients.
6. Provide Excellent Customer Service
Customer service is key to the success of any business, and a window cleaning company is no exception. Make sure to provide excellent customer service at all times, from prompt responses to inquiries to showing up on time and delivering exceptional results. Building a positive reputation for your business will help you attract new customers through word of mouth and positive reviews.
7. Expand Your Services
As your window cleaning business grows, consider expanding your services to offer a wider range of cleaning solutions. This could include gutter cleaning, pressure washing, or even janitorial services for commercial clients. By diversifying your services, you can attract a broader customer base and increase your revenue streams.
8. Focus on Professionalism and Safety
When starting a window cleaning company, it is crucial to prioritize professionalism and safety in everything you do. Make sure to dress professionally, use branded uniforms and vehicles, and follow all safety protocols to protect yourself and your employees while on the job. By demonstrating professionalism and a commitment to safety, you will build trust with your customers and differentiate your business from the competition.
9. Track Your Finances
Lastly, make sure to keep track of your finances closely as you start and grow your window cleaning company. Keep accurate records of your income and expenses, track your cash flow, and monitor your profitability regularly. By staying on top of your finances, you can make informed decisions to help your business succeed in the long run.
